Lancaster High School officially breaks ground

Lancaster, Ohio

On Oct. 27, Lancaster City Schools and the surrounding community celebrated the groundbreaking of the new Lancaster High School.

Jason Winkler, President; Jasen Conner, Vice President; Andy Rogers, Executive Director; David Gillespie, Project Manager and Lancaster resident; and Matt Rogers, Site Superintendent, represented Summit Construction Company as the Construction Manager at Risk.

SCC was selected to provide CMR services alongside Schorr Architects for the 370,000 SF facility, located on Granville Pike in Lancaster. The building will house all students in grades 9-12 on one campus. This will be the fifth school building Summit has completed for the district, and the final project in their master facilities plan.

The majority of the Lancaster High School early site work has been completed, with the area being prepared for the building pad. This process should be completed in mid-November.

SCC is thrilled to continue partnering with Lancaster City Schools as they build a new and beautiful educational facility with a capacity of nearly 2,000 students.
